1. Shubman Gill (Gujarat Titans) - 890 runs

image-lpmnhacrShubman Gill during his record-breaking IPL 2023 run (IPLT20.COM)

Shubman Gill’s spectacular IPL 2023 with the bat epitomized his unwavering consistency to the fullest. His remarkable tally of 890 runs for Gujarat Titans featured three centuries and four additional scores of 50 or more, all achieved within a mere 17 innings. As one can expect, his contributions played a pivotal role in Gujarat Titans’ progression to their second consecutive IPL final.

His 890-run tally stands as the second highest individual season haul in IPL history, narrowly trailing behind Virat Kohli’s monumental record of 973 runs from 2016. Gill’s near brush with Kohli’s unthinkable feat accentuates his dominance and remarkable prowess in the tournament. Fittingly securing the coveted ‘Orange Cap’ at the end of the competition, his prolific run-scoring abilities, coupled with an astonishing strike-rate (157.80) and a remarkable average (59.33) solidified his position as the linchpin of Gujarat Titans batting line-up.


2. Faf du Plessis (RCB) - 730 runs

RCB skipper Faf du Plessis stacked up 730 runs, all while striking above 150 for his side throughout the IPL 2023 season. His dual role as both prolific scorer and captain showcased his remarkable ability to lead by example. The South African legend listed eight half-centuries in just 14 innings, and formed a formidable opening pair with fellow RCB zealot Virat Kohli.

Despite his commendable efforts, RCB narrowly missed the playoffs. Nonetheless, Du Plessis’ impactful batting, combined with his astute leadership, marked him as a driving force for his franchise throughout the tournament, earning him accolades as a standout performer despite the team’s unfortunate playoff miss.


3. Devon Conway (CSK) - 672 runs

CSK opening batsman Devon Conway, after enduring a silent debut season back in 2022, maximized his talents for his franchise at the top of the order throughout IPL 2023. The dynamic New Zealand opening batsman listed 672 runs across 15 innings of the competition, while maintaining an astonishing average of 51.69.

Conway formed one of the best opening combinations of the tournament alongside Ruturaj Gaikwad, as the two batted their way to title glory for CSK on the night of the final against Gujarat Titans. The elegant left-hander scored a rapid 47 in a tense title clash in Ahmedabad, thus setting up a last-ball win for the lower-order.


4. Virat Kohli (RCB) - 639 runs

After slumping to one of his worst season haul for RCB in IPL 2022, franchise veteran Virat Kohli roared back into form with his best batting performance since his 2016 run-fest. His penchant for big runs paid off as he accumulated 639 runs in 14 IPL 2023 innings, with six half-centuries and two tons to his name.

The legendary batter maintained an average of over 53 and often played second-fiddle to aggressive opening partner Faf du Plessis. Despite Kohli’s best efforts, the RCB fell just short of securing a playoffs berth in their final league stage game of the competition.


5. Yashasvi Jaiswal (RR) - 625 runs

Rising Indian star and Rajasthan Royals batting prodigy Yashasvi Jaiswal, having made his IPL debut back in 2020, more than doubled his three-year run-tally with a single lucrative IPL 2023 season for his franchise. The dazzling left-hander, often known for his anchoring abilities, stunned one-and-all with his powerplay hitting as he maintained an astounding strike-rate of 163.61 throughout his 14-game run.

The youngster also bludgeoned a majestic hundred, the first of his IPL career, and tallied five additional scores of fifty or more throughout the competition. Batting alongside an underperforming Jos Buttler, Jaiswal soaked in much of the pressure during crunch games and averaged a healthy 48.08.
